结果

文章插图
Stream的limit与skip在SQL中可以通过limit进行分页数据的获取,在java8的stream流中 , limit是获取集合中的前几个值,而skip是跳过几个元素 。当我们需要获取第二到第三个元素的时候,可以通过skip(1)在通过limit(2)获取 。
public static void main(String[] args) {ArrayList<Student> students = new ArrayList<>();students.add(new Student("lyd", 99));students.add(new Student("lkj", 55));students.add(new Student("llm", 67));students.add(new Student("lss", 87));Stream<Student> stream = students.stream();stream.skip(1).limit(2).forEach(student -> System.out.println("name: " + student.getName() + " score: " + student.getScore()));}
结果
文章插图
工作繁忙也需要学习 。创作不易,如有错误请指正,感谢观看!记得点赞哦!
推荐阅读
- 国际象棋怎么玩谁吃谁(国际象棋的新手怎么玩)
- 烬,这个字怎么读,什么意思(烬这个字是什么意思)
- 烬字怎么读啊(烬的同音字)
- 烬怎么读(烬怎么读拼音)
- 传话对讲机怎么用(对讲机通话键图解)
- 【对讲机怎么用】对讲机正确使用方法(对讲机如何正确使用)
- 【博学谷学习记录】超强总结,用心分享|MySql连接查询超详细总结
- 一加9r参数配置_一加9r参数详情
- 小米怎么看卫视直播(小米怎么调出电视模式)
- P3834 【模板】可持久化线段树 2